Output ed23da5dceb375677fabf40cd56890d387519aaecb2e5e979f777ae5f65f02dc:0

value
5089
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ea4fbe9ffe0d107377c550b33f2f575b957f6f87 OP_EQUALVERIFY OP_CHECKSIG
address
1NMveeFa7gtUpGbUNrRYPqGFnzBfG63xid
transaction
ed23da5dceb375677fabf40cd56890d387519aaecb2e5e979f777ae5f65f02dc
confirmations
359566
spent
true